a total of 953 birds rescued throughout half of June
A total of 953 wild birds were seized and rescued within 8 days. These confiscations occurred in two different places, East Java and Lampung. Starting on June 5th, FLIGHT managed to assist the team of Banyuwangi Agricultural Quarantine and Port Area Sector Police (KSKP) of Banyuwangi in rescuing more than 380 wild birds from a smuggling attempt in Banyuwangi, East Java. The birds were found on a trunk of an intercity bus, hidden between passengers’ luggage. The bird species vary, some of them are Orange-headed Thrush, Ashy Tailorbirds, Yellow-vented Bulbuls, White-eyes, Mountain Warbler, etc. All of the birds were brought back to where they came from, Bali, and already released into their natural habitat In the following week, another 519 wild birds were rescued in Banyuwangi Precisely on June 12th, FLIGHT assisted the Ketapang Port Area Sector Police (KSKP) and Surabaya Agricultural Quarantine to rescue a total of 519 wild birds in Ketapang Port, Banyuwangi, East Java. The 519 birds consist of Yellow-vented Bulbuls, White-eyes, Ashy Tailorbirds, Asian Glossy Starlings, Fulvous-chested Jungle Flycatchers, etc. These birds were again, smuggled inside the trunk of an intercity bus. Fortunately, these birds were released back into the wild after some checkups were done. Happening on the same day, 46 wild birds were seized and rescued from a smuggling attempt in Lampung by the Bakauheni Port Area Sector Police (KSKP) with an assist from FLIGHT.
